Convenient Location and Charming Decor
Located just 2 km from The Music Hall in downtown Portsmouth, the Port Inn and Suites Portsmouth, Ascend Hotel Collection offers a unique stay with rooms featuring various color schemes and modern amenities such as a 32-inch cable TV and in-room coffee maker.
Relaxing Outdoor Amenities
Guests can enjoy the breakfast patio, outdoor pool, and barbecue/picnic area with charcoal grills. The perfect setting to unwind after a day of exploring the nearby attractions.
Complimentary Services and Nearby Attractions
Start your day with a continental breakfast, complete with Seattle’s Best Coffee. With free Wi-Fi throughout the hotel and complimentary parking, exploring attractions like Fuller Gardens, less than 18 km away, is a breeze.

Children of any age are allowed.
Children up to and including 2 years old stay for US$20 per person per night when using an available cot.
Children up to and including 17 years old stay for free when using an existing bed.
People no matter the age stay for US$20 per person per night when using an available extra bed.
Any type of extra bed or child's cot/crib is upon request and needs to be confirmed by management.
Supplements are not calculated automatically in the total costs and will have to be paid for separately during your stay.
